How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Washoe County?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Washoe County Studio Apartments | $1,452 | $725 | $3,754 |
| Washoe County 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,840 | $599 | $6,355 |
| Washoe County 2 Bedroom Apartments | $2,154 | $736 | $8,564 |
| Washoe County 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,487 | $686 | $9,156 |
| Washoe County 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,739 | $665 | $10,000+ |
| Washoe County 5 Bedroom Apartments | $1,127 | $715 | $3,795 |

Frequently Asked Questions about 2 Bedroom Washoe County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Washoe County with 2 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 2 Bedroom in Washoe County is at Vintage at Spanish Springs listed at $1,138.
How much is the average rent for a 2 Bedroom Washoe County Apartment?
The average rent for a 2 Bedroom Apartment in Washoe County is $2,154.
What is the largest available 2 Bedroom Washoe County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Washoe County is a 1,736 square feet unit starting from $2,842 at Waterstone.
What is the average size for Washoe County 2 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 2 Bedroom rental in Washoe County is currently 1,011 sq ft.
